Changeset 91d5ad6 in mainline for arch/ppc32/include


Ignore:
Timestamp:
2006-03-15T00:55:05Z (20 years ago)
Author:
Martin Decky <martin@…>
Branches:
lfn, master, serial, ticket/834-toolchain-update, topic/msim-upgrade, topic/simplify-dev-export
Children:
286e03d
Parents:
d1e414c
Message:

ppc32: basic exception and interrupt handling

Location:
arch/ppc32/include
Files:
3 edited

Legend:

Unmodified
Added
Removed
  • arch/ppc32/include/asm/regname.h

    rd1e414c r91d5ad6  
    190190#define prv             287
    191191
     192/* MSR bits */
     193#define msr_ir  (1 << 4)
     194#define msr_dr  (1 << 5)
     195
    192196#endif
  • arch/ppc32/include/drivers/cuda.h

    rd1e414c r91d5ad6  
    3030#define __CUDA_H__
    3131
     32#include <arch/types.h>
    3233
    33 void cuda_init(void);
    34 
     34extern void cuda_init(void);
     35extern void cuda_packet(const __u8 data);
    3536
    3637#endif
  • arch/ppc32/include/interrupt.h

    rd1e414c r91d5ad6  
    3030#define __ppc32_INTERRUPT_H__
    3131
    32 extern void interrupt(void);
     32#define IVT_ITEMS   15
     33#define INT_OFFSET  0
     34
     35#define VECTOR_DECREMENTER 10
     36
     37extern void interrupt_init(void);
    3338
    3439#endif
Note: See TracChangeset for help on using the changeset viewer.